A Signature Tradition: The Christmas Tree Arrival
The arrival of the White House Christmas tree has long been a symbolic moment—part ceremony, part celebration of American craftsmanship. Melania Trump greeted the massive fir as it arrived by horse-drawn carriage, honoring the family-owned tree farm selected for the year. Her participation signals the formal start of the decorating process, one that transforms the White House into an immersive holiday experience viewed by millions around the world.

Honoring American Makers and Holiday Heritage
Each year, the White House Christmas tree serves as a tribute to American agriculture and the families who sustain longstanding traditions of tree farming. Melania’s participation in the welcoming ceremony underscored her appreciation for artisans, growers, and decorators who bring the holiday vision to life. Volunteers, florists, and designers will now spend days transforming the residence—an effort the First Lady oversees with notable precision.
